SALT LAKE CITY — A group of Boy Scouts spent their Saturday afternoon learning about the various religious organizations in the area.
The Red Butte district Boy Scouts visited seven houses of worship as part of their Duty to God walking tour. At each stop, a religious organization representative will gave a brief description of their beliefs and a history of their organization as well as an age appropriate teaching on a Scouting value.
During their tour through the Cathedral of the Madeleine, the boys learned about the Legend of Saint George.
The seven houses of worship that were visited were the LDS 4th Ward, the Salt Lake Buddhist Temple, the Greek Orthodox Church, B'nai Israel Temple, First Presbyterian Church, the Cathedral of the Madeline and Saint Mark's Cathedral.
